aboutsummaryrefslogtreecommitdiff
path: root/lib/libgcc_s
diff options
context:
space:
mode:
authorEd Maste <emaste@FreeBSD.org>2016-11-08 17:36:19 +0000
committerEd Maste <emaste@FreeBSD.org>2016-11-08 17:36:19 +0000
commit199f4e8d689236b7da89f0ce827de8db2af5f790 (patch)
treeff518d0ddaa360e69d04d586f02f1953951d5d91 /lib/libgcc_s
parentfeabce61dcd6e6b2be679e6919a0bda5ab27b19a (diff)
downloadsrc-199f4e8d689236b7da89f0ce827de8db2af5f790.tar.gz
src-199f4e8d689236b7da89f0ce827de8db2af5f790.zip
add missing i386 symbols libgcc_s symbol version map
After r308294 they were missing on i386 (and previously were exported only accidentally). Reported by: antoine
Notes
Notes: svn path=/head/; revision=308445
Diffstat (limited to 'lib/libgcc_s')
-rw-r--r--lib/libgcc_s/Version.map26
1 files changed, 26 insertions, 0 deletions
diff --git a/lib/libgcc_s/Version.map b/lib/libgcc_s/Version.map
index c997b7a3406b..e6d923a5b1dc 100644
--- a/lib/libgcc_s/Version.map
+++ b/lib/libgcc_s/Version.map
@@ -8,9 +8,12 @@ global:
__absvsi2;
__addvdi3;
__addvsi3;
+ __ashldi3;
__ashlti3;
+ __ashrdi3;
__ashrti3;
__clear_cache;
+ __cmpdi2;
__cmpti2;
__deregister_frame;
__deregister_frame_info;
@@ -19,23 +22,36 @@ global:
__divti3;
__ffsdi2;
__ffsti2;
+ __fixdfdi;
__fixdfti;
+ __fixsfdi;
__fixsfti;
__fixunsdfdi;
+ __fixunsdfsi;
__fixunsdfti;
__fixunssfdi;
+ __fixunssfsi;
__fixunssfti;
__fixunsxfdi;
+ __fixunsxfsi;
__fixunsxfti;
+ __fixxfdi;
__fixxfti;
+ __floatdidf;
+ __floatdisf;
+ __floatdixf;
__floattidf;
__floattisf;
__floattixf;
+ __lshrdi3;
__lshrti3;
+ __moddi3;
__modti3;
+ __muldi3;
__mulvdi3;
__mulvsi3;
__multi3;
+ __negdi2;
__negti2;
__negvdi2;
__negvsi2;
@@ -47,10 +63,13 @@ global:
__register_frame_table;
__subvdi3;
__subvsi3;
+ __ucmpdi2;
__ucmpti2;
__udivdi3;
+ __udivmoddi4;
__udivmodti4;
__udivti3;
+ __umoddi3;
__umodti3;
_Unwind_DeleteException;
_Unwind_Find_FDE;
@@ -82,12 +101,16 @@ GCC_3.3.1 {
GCC_3.4 {
__clzdi2;
+ __clzsi2;
__clzti2;
__ctzdi2;
+ __ctzsi2;
__ctzti2;
__paritydi2;
+ __paritysi2;
__parityti2;
__popcountdi2;
+ __popcountsi2;
__popcountti2;
} GCC_3.3.1;
@@ -116,6 +139,9 @@ GCC_4.0.0 {
} GCC_3.4.4;
GCC_4.2.0 {
+ __floatundidf;
+ __floatundisf;
+ __floatundixf;
__floatuntidf;
__floatuntisf;
__floatuntixf;